The Role
As a Senior Civil Engineer, you will play a key role in delivering high-quality planning and design solutions for civil infrastructure schemes. The position offers a mix of technical design work, project management responsibilities, and mentoring junior team members. You'll collaborate closely with internal teams, clients, and external stakeholders to ensure successful project delivery.
Responsibilities Include:
Leading the civil engineering design process for development and infrastructure projects
Producing drawings and technical documents across all project stages, from feasibility to construction
Designing earthworks, road layouts, pavements, and sustainable drainage systems
Preparing and reviewing specifications and contributing to quality assurance procedures
Liaising with clients, contractors, local authorities, and other stakeholders to obtain necessary approvals
Providing technical oversight and support to less experienced engineers, acting as a mentor and coach
Engaging in project delivery and contributing to successful, commercially viable outcomes
About You:
Degree-qualified in Civil Engineering or a related discipline
Ideally chartered, or working toward professional accreditation
Strong background in delivering infrastructure design, ideally within development-led schemes
Confident using design tools such as AutoCAD, Civils 3D, and InfoDrainage (or equivalents)
Experience in producing Drainage Strategies and Sustainable Drainage (SuDS) solutions
Knowledge of earthworks and pavement design is advantageous (or a willingness to develop in these areas)
Proven ability to manage projects and collaborate effectively across multi-disciplinary teams
